RULES OF THE COMMISSION
Everyone is respectfully asked to follow these few Commission Rules of Procedure:
Please turn off or silence all cell phones and electronic devices.
To address the Commission, please approach the podium and state your name & address for the record.
Please speak loud enough for the entire room to hear your comments.
Please address all comments to the Commission as you are not in a debate with other presenters or members of
the audience.
Please be respectful to other speakers, presenters, and members of the audience.
If you wish to address any individual Commissioner, Public Official, or presenter you must request authorization
from the Chair.
Please try to limit your comments to three minutes or less.
No sidebar conversations will be allowed. Private conversations and whispering in the audience during the
meeting are very disruptive so please step out of the room for any such conversations.
